For centuries the province of Drenthe was a poor and rural area. Over the last 200 years vast areas of peat were extracted and the population grew quickly from 40.000 to almost 500.000 people now. The Balloërveld (also named Ballooërveld) is one of the rare areas that remained more or less untouched. The heathland of the nature is interspersed with peat moors, pine woods and some small sand drifts. It is also home of a sheep herd. The Balloërveld, now managed by Staatsbosbeheer (a Dutch Forestry Commission), has an eventful history that even goes back to prehistoric times. The area originated in the Elster Ice Age. The Balloërveld also housed an important line of defence for the German occupiers in the World War II. The current nature area of 367 acres is part of National Park Drentse Aa.

Autumn along the 'Apeldoorn - Dierens Kanaal' nearby Oosterhuizen. This is the second part of the 'Apeldoorns Kanaal', a waterway from Hattem in the north to Dieren in the south. After arriving of King Willem I digging of the northern part started in 1825. Plans for the southern part between Apeldoorn and Dieren came into execution and digging began. Ten years later the canal was officially opened. In 1972 the canal was closed for shipping traffic; nowadays you only may see a canoe, rowing boat or pedal boat in the canal.
